Malaysian influencer Aisar Khaled is once again making headlines, this time for his vacation in Bali with Jennifer Coppen. The two were spotted spending time together, sharing fun and light-hearted moments on social media, which caught the attention of many netizens.

Their close bond raised curiosity, as it’s unclear how they met and became friends. Jennifer, who has been single since the passing of her husband, Dali Wassink, seemed comfortable and happy joking around with Aisar.

The pair weren’t alone during their adventures; they were joined by Zoe Wassink, Dali Wassink’s younger sister.

Jennifer and Aisar didn’t just explore Bali’s scenic spots—they also challenged themselves with thrilling rides that tested their bravery.

Living in Bali, Jennifer played tour guide, taking Aisar to popular attractions and local shops. One moment that stood out was when the two bought matching hats, their shared sense of humour making the experience even more entertaining.

Their togetherness sparked mixed reactions online. Some criticised Aisar, referencing his past interest in Indonesian artist Fuji, while others supported their friendship, highlighting their genuine connection and shared laughter.

Despite the negativity, Jennifer and Aisar seemed unbothered, enjoying their vacation with a close-knit group. Their lighthearted camaraderie shows they’re simply two friends making memories and having fun in Bali.
